In today’s episode we wrap up the “Story Time with Dave” 2018 sessions. Montana Dinosaur Center Founder Dave Trexler and now-President Stacia Coverdell talk about the origins of the “Egg Mountain” name, Fran Tannenbaum’s discovery of the first intact fossilized eggs in North America, and the issues that Egg Mountain brought to modern paleontology in northcentral Montana.

Montana Dinosaur Center Appoints First Female Board President
The Montana Dinosaur Center welcomed Stacia Martineau as it’s new Board President. Stacia will succeed long-time board president Dave Trexler when she takes over leading the museum’s governing body in January. Stacia is the first woman to hold the position.
